- 1、本文档共35页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
Windows Server 2003上安装Oracle10g(10.2.0.1)并升级至补丁(10.2.0.4)图解
Windows Server 2003上安装Oracle10g()并升级至补丁()
图解
第一部分:安装Oracle
1、选择安装方法
2、选择安装类型
3、指定安装目录
4、检查先决条件
5、选择配置选项
6、选择数据库配置
7、指定数据库配置选项
8、选择数据库管理选项
9、指定数据库数据存储目录
10、指定备份和恢复选项
11、概要(检查安装配置,是否需要重新设定)
12、安装(等待安装进度…)
13、安装完成,启动DBCA创建数据库也完成了
14、数据库内置用户口令管理
15、安装结束提示信息(记住)
16、结束确认
17、打开浏览器登录EM(Enterprise Manager 10g)
第二部分:安装补丁Oracle Patch
一、Oracle Patch 安装 for Windows 32bit 环境要求
硬件要求:
Intel Pentium or AMD 32 bit 处理器
系统要求:
Windows Server 2003
Windows Server 2003 R2
Windows 2000 (Service Pack 2 or later)
Windows XP Professional
Windows Vista with Service Pack 1 or later
数据库版本要求:
Oracle Database 10g () or later
二、升级安装前的准备工作
1、关闭数据库
SQL CONNECT SYS AS SYSDBA
Enter password: {sys_password}
已连接。
SQL SHUTDOWN
2、停止所有服务
1、关闭所有可能访问数据库的工具软件和服务进程,例如:Oracle Enterprise Manager Database Control or iSQL*Plus、PL/SQL等等。
2、执行:D:\F:\2003\oracle\product\10.2.0\db_1\bin\emctl stop dbconsole
3、执行:D:\F:\2003\oracle\product\10.2.0\db_1\bin\isqlplusctl stop
4、执行:D:\ lsnrctl stop
5、关闭:
D:\ sqlplus /NOLOG
SQL CONNECT SYS AS SYSDBA
Enter password: {sys_password}
已连接。
SQL SHUTDOWN
6、“控制面板”(“管理工具”(“服务”中关闭服务:Oracle Database service OracleServiceSID (SID is the system identifier of the database)。其实,最好是关闭所有oracle有关的服务进程。
三、备份
备份内容包括:
Oracle Inventory
Oracle 10g home
Oracle 10g Database
四、安装升级补丁
1、停止Oracle服务进程,并设置为手动启动
2、运行补丁安装程序,进入欢迎界面
3、指定安装目录(注意:覆盖已装数据库)
4、检查先决条件
5、OCM(即:Oracle Configuration Manager注册)
6、概要(确认安装设置)
7、进行安装(等待进度……)
8、报错:msvcr71.dll正在被使用……
9、排查错误
第一种情况:
MSVCR71.DLL is in use during Oracle patch installation. If you are trying to upgrade the Oracle Client and an error message is displayed telling you that msvcr71.dll is in use, try the following:
1) Verify that all Oracle services are stopped.
2) Stop the Distributed Transaction Coordinator – In most cases this will solve the issue.
3) Run Process Explorer
a) In the Find menu, click on “Find Handle or DLL” (CTRL F)
b) Type msvcr71.dll and click on Search
c) Go through the list and close the listed applications
第二种情况:Msvcr71.Dll In Use Error During
文档评论(0)